Stocks in Malaysia slipped during early trading Friday, as the FTSE Bursa Malaysia KLCI declined 0.2% to 1674.27.
Among local companies with a market cap of at least 4 billion Malaysian ringgit ($992.2 million), Petronas Chemicals Group is the biggest early laggard, falling 2.2%, followed by shares of Unisem (M), which dropped 1.3%. Shares of Zetrix AI declined 1.2%.
Malayan Cement is the biggest leader this morning, gaining 1.1%, and Yinson Holdings increased 0.9%. Vitrox rounds out the top three movers, as shares climbed 0.7%.
The dollar strengthened 0.3% against the ringgit to 4.03 ringgit.
In the bond markets, the 10-year Malaysian government bond yield fell 0.5 basis point to 3.545%.
